– If you ski on the Palace beginners’ slope in the village, it’s free for everyone.
– If you ski at Bretaye, a ski pass is compulsory for anyone born before 2019.
Children born in 2020 and later ski free of charge, but require a lift pass (CHF 5.-).
more information on the Télé-Villars-Gryon-Diablerets website
You must bring your own ski equipment (skis, poles and boots) or snowshoes, depending on the course you choose.
Poles are recommended from level 2 upwards (Blue King).
NO, each participant must have his/her own accident insurance.
Reservations can be cancelled or changed free of charge up to 7 days before the start of the course.
For any changes or cancellations during the week prior to the course, but no later than 48 hours before the course, the customer must pay an administration fee of CHF 30.
For any modification or cancellation within 48 hours of the course, the customer must pay 100% of the amount due.

– For lessons in Villars (piste du Palace, behind the station):
Private lessons: in front of the refreshment bar
Jardin des neiges group classes: in the nursery
Ski Junior group lessons: behind the station, at the bottom of the stairs, at the sign “Ski Juniors – Meeting point”.
– For lessons in Bretaye :
Private lessons: in front of the school office
Children’s group lessons from 10 a.m. to 12 p.m.: at the Bretaye snow garden in front of the sign corresponding to the level on your card.
The group lessons for adults from 10 am to 12 pm: on the flat area of Bretaye, in front of the sign corresponding to the level indicated on your card.
Snowboard group lessons: “Meeting Point” snowboard sign
Competition and Freeride courses: meet at signpost 6 in front of the office
For beginners: train from Villars station every ¼ hour. For more experienced skiers: take the ski lift from Roc D’Orsay and ski down to Bretaye.
